    May 22, 2020 - Followed the recommendation of Los 12 Glotones to try this one as well,
    this is a complete different showing,
    very much fruit driven on the nose, ripe, delicate pruns and other dark fruit, balsamic as well, herbal,
    on the palate quiet more singing rigth after pnp, well , honestly needs an hour to start singing, then there is ripe fruit, cuban tobaco, dried herbs, the tannin ripe and delicious, the acid pronounced but not demanding as in the 2010 bottling,
    more attractive at the moment, if this will turn out the best Vina Ardanza of the three vintages from 2009 to 2011, honestly I really do not know, again a fine, complex LRA showing, no fruit bomb either, the lively acid adds the freshness, around 20(+)€ in the old world, a bargain again, recommended too! **(**-?), 92- 94(+) potential
